CVEN 638 – Computer Integrated Construction Engineering Systems Fall 2023 ASSIGNMENT 2 – BIM to FM Evaluation Memo Background: Building Information Modeling (BIM) has changed the architectural, engineering & construction (AEC) industry. You have recently accepted a position with a well-known civil engineering and construction management firm, Jimbo Architecture/Engineering and Construction. (JAC). The firm is considered above average in acceptance and use of computers and information technology, but the organization has yet to adopt BIM as a business practice, or as a service it can offers to clients. JAC offers a host of services including pre-construction planning, design, project management, and lifecycle assessments. The CEO and various members of the executive management team has spent the past year positioning the firm to undertake a portfolio of courthouse projects (Similar to previous program Link ) though-out the U.S. by the General Services Administration (GSA). JAC has been very successful (i.e., profitable and GSA [the client] is very satisfied with results) with prior GSA work, and GSA is looking forward to working again with the firm. GSA is enthusiastically encouraging design and construction firms the use of BIM technologies to support facility management and building operations for upcoming courthouse projects. Format: The style should be that of a formal business memo with a header and body, with adequate top, bottom, and side margins (≥ 1 inch) to allow instructor to make comments. The memo should be no more than 2 pages long. You may append--not to exceed 6 pages—the memo with figures, tables, etc. You should use some variation the following analysis framework that consists of: 1. define the issues/problems that the company faces in the short and long terms 2. use of and analysis of referenced sources 3. discuss the critical issues bearing on the choice of alternatives (pros and cons) 4. discuss the status of BIM being used for long-term facilities management 5. conclude with your recommendations Assumptions are required. Write-ups should represent only the work of a single student. You may discuss the case with other students, professors, etc., but the memo and the analysis must represent your own work.
